§ 97.20. Sound Level Standards.

  • (A)   No activity or use of property shall cause or permit any sound to exceed the sound limits set forth herein for more than 10% of the observation period unless specifically provided for elsewhere in this chapter.

    (1)   At no point at or within the boundary of a single family residential property or within a structure used for single family residential purposes, may the following sound pressure levels be exceeded:

    Day:  55 dBA   Night:  50 dBA

    (2)   At no point at or within the boundary of a multi-family residential property, public property or institutional property or within a structure used for multi-family residential purposes, public purposes and institutional purposes, may the following sound pressure level be exceeded:

    Day:  60 dBA   Night:  55 dBA

    (3)   At no point at or within the boundary of a retail or commercial property or within a structure used for retail purposes or commercial purposes, may the following sound pressure levels be exceeded:

    Day:  65 dBA   Night:  65 dBA

    (4)   At no point at or within the boundary of an industrial property or manufacturing property, or within a structure used for industrial purposes or manufacturing purposes, may the following sound pressure levels be exceeded:

    Day:  65 dBA   Night:  65 dBA

    (5)   In the absence of a specific sound level standard, any sound which exceeds the ambient sound level by five dBA or more shall be deemed a prima facie violation of this chapter.

    (B)   For any source of sound, except impulsive sounds, the maximum sound level, regardless of duration, shall not exceed the sound level standards established in division (A) of this section by the following:

    (1)   Ten dBA at or within the boundary of all residential, public or institutional properties during the day.

    (2)   Five dBA at or within the boundary of all residential, public or institutional properties during the night.

    (3)   Ten dBA at or within the boundary of all retail, commercial, manufacturing or industrial properties during both day and night.

    (C)   In residential areas any sound resulting from the operation of any air-conditioning or air-handling equipment shall not exceed the following sound level limits for 50% of the observation period.

    (1)   Sixty dBA at or within the boundary of a residential property.

    (2)   Fifty-five dBA within a structure used for residential purposes.

    (D)   Where the ambient sound level exceeds the sound level standards established in this section, any source which creates a sound level five dBA or more over the ambient for more than 10% of the observation period, shall be deemed a prima facie violation of this chapter.

    (E)   All sound level measurements required in order to determine a violation of this section shall be taken at or within the boundary of the property rented, leased or owned by the complainant or within a structure inhabited, rented, leased or owned by the complainant.  A signed written complaint must be received by the city for the investigation of any alleged violation of this section, otherwise no such complaint shall be investigated.

    (Ord. 94-32, passed 4-5-94)  Penalty, see § 10.99
